Page 3 of 4
Re: S.M.A.R.T - задачи
Posted: Wed Sep 26, 2018 8:33 pm
by bad_Dr3dd0x
К сожалению, я не нашёл такой программы на форуме. Очень жаль =(
Re: S.M.A.R.T - задачи
Posted: Wed Sep 26, 2018 8:43 pm
by lev
Alex2003 wrote:мысли ни как все!
Лучше, всё-таки, как все, через "не" писать.
Re: S.M.A.R.T - задачи
Posted: Wed Sep 26, 2018 8:54 pm
by bad_Dr3dd0x
lev wrote:Путаница какая-то.
У термина S.M.A.R.T. есть своё устоявшееся значение -
https://ru.wikipedia.org/wiki/S.M.A.R.T.
В теме с таким названием я ожидал увидеть чего-нибудь о жестких дисках.
Я смотрел уроки по бизнесу, так вот, там есть такое понятие как SMART задачи. Smart с английского, как известно, переводится как "умный". Это описание, в общем, соответствует содержанию, т.к. это чётко поставленная задача, при выполнении которой не возникает вопросов типа "Добавить такую фичу или нет?", "Как это работает?". SMART-задача считается таковой, если она соответствует этим нижеследующим критериям:
Specific - Конкретность - Цель должна быть конкретной и чётко сформулированной;
Measurable - Измеримость - Цель должна иметь количественные или качественные критерии, по которой её можно будет оценить;
Achievable - Достижимость - Цель должна быть реальной и достижимой в определённых рамках времени;
Relevant - Актуальная - Цель должна быть адекватной и согласованной с другими целями;
Time-bound- - Ограниченная по времени - Цель должна быть ограничена временными рамками и иметь определённые сроки достижения;
Насчёт оплаты - спонсором являюсь я, так как я занимаюсь майнингом криптовалюты. А для чего я это всё затеял? Просто я не хочу, чтобы этот проект угас.
Вот и всё.
Re: S.M.A.R.T - задачи
Posted: Wed Sep 26, 2018 10:31 pm
by 0CodErr
Alex2003 wrote:К сожалению, я не нашёл такой программы на форуме. Очень жаль =(
Тебе вообще-то специально ссылку дали в том сообщении
http://board.kolibrios.org/viewtopic.ph ... =15#p71526
Это называется "
хочется есть, да не хочется лезть".
Версии 2.2.2 у меня сейчас нет, но в 2.4.4 есть такие опции:
Code: Select all
-a The compiler doesn't delete the generated assembler file
-al List sourcecode lines in assembler file
-an List node info in assembler file
-ar List register allocation/release info in assembler file
-at List temp allocation/release info in assembler file
-A<x> Output format:
-Adefault Use default assembler
-Aas Assemble using GNU AS
-Anasmcoff COFF (Go32v2) file using Nasm
-Anasmelf ELF32 (Linux) file using Nasm
-Anasmwin32Win32 object file using Nasm
-AnasmwdosxWin32/WDOSX object file using Nasm
-Awasm Obj file using Wasm (Watcom)
-Anasmobj Obj file using Nasm
-Amasm Obj file using Masm (Microsoft)
-Atasm Obj file using Tasm (Borland)
-Aelf ELF (Linux) using internal writer
-Acoff COFF (Go32v2) using internal writer
Вероятно, что и в 2.2.2 есть что-то подобное.
Re: S.M.A.R.T - задачи
Posted: Wed Oct 10, 2018 7:40 pm
by bad_Dr3dd0x
Да, я такой.
Я как пользователь Windows/Linux/MacOS (я даже на Маке работал!
) (к сожалению) привык к продуктам, работающим по принципу "из коробки".
Но ведь я не один такой! Много ещё таких людей! И ,к сожалению, среди них есть и программисты...
Ты можешь сказать: "Да пошли вы все тогда нах**!".
Ну а программисты?
Я думаю, что если компилятор языка, который они изучали, сделан в виде "полуфабриката" (кросс компиляции), то это естественно ставит их в тупик. Потому что некоторым не то что второй - первый язык даётся с трудом! Тем более что разработчиков на ассемблере не так уж и много...
Короче, этим явлением (кросс компиляцией) можно отпугнуть немало народу, который просто пришёл помочь кодом, но не знает ассемблер.
Теперь скажи, что ты думаешь по этому.
Re: S.M.A.R.T - задачи
Posted: Wed Oct 10, 2018 8:00 pm
by 0CodErr
Ну... я думаю, что называть кросс-компилятор полуфабрикатом — неправильно.
Полуфабрикат — это больше про степень готовности.
Но раз уж товарищ
Siemargl говорит, что это работает, то это уже не полуфабрикат.
Он же там даже расписал всё по шагам
http://board.kolibrios.org/viewtopic.php?p=71523#p71523
Ты мог бы попробовать разобраться, и если что-то не получилось, то задавать более конкретный вопрос, а не просто "
ничего не работает".
Я когда-то скидывал
Leency тот свой пример
http://board.kolibrios.org/viewtopic.php?f=2&t=3587 но всё вместе с инструментами, оставалось только запустить
make.bat
-
2.png (4.15 KiB)
Viewed 8369 times
Пример можно собрать и под
KolibriOS, и под
Windows.
Он сказал, что это у него собирается
http://board.kolibrios.org/viewtopic.ph ... 921#p69921
Я просто к тому, что там тоже используется
dcc32(Borland Delphi Compiler), если хочешь, могу и тебе скинуть поиграться
Re: S.M.A.R.T - задачи
Posted: Wed Oct 10, 2018 8:04 pm
by Siemargl
Alex2003, Я скажу, что 0CodErr был прав насчет тебя.
Re: S.M.A.R.T - задачи
Posted: Wed Oct 10, 2018 8:08 pm
by bad_Dr3dd0x
0CodErr, ок, поможешь тогда? Скинь пожалуйста!
Re: S.M.A.R.T - задачи
Posted: Thu Oct 11, 2018 9:25 pm
by bad_Dr3dd0x
Плачу 9000 тому, кто сделает, чтобы КолибриОС грузилась самостоятельно при помощи GRUB!
P.S. Это заметно бы улучшило ситуацию. И танцев с бубном было бы меньше...
Re: S.M.A.R.T - задачи
Posted: Thu Oct 11, 2018 11:38 pm
by Kopa
Alex2003 wrote:Плачу 9000 тому, кто сделает, чтобы КолибриОС грузилась самостоятельно при помощи GRUB!
P.S. Это заметно бы улучшило ситуацию. И танцев с бубном было бы меньше...
Она и так может грузиться с помощью Grub (Grub4Dos или Win2Grub) в чём тогда "изюм" предложения?
Re: S.M.A.R.T - задачи
Posted: Thu Oct 11, 2018 11:44 pm
by Siemargl
Kopa wrote:Alex2003 wrote:Плачу 9000 тому, кто сделает, чтобы КолибриОС грузилась самостоятельно при помощи GRUB!
P.S. Это заметно бы улучшило ситуацию. И танцев с бубном было бы меньше...
Она и так может грузиться с помощью Grub (Grub4Dos или Win2Grub) в чём тогда "изюм" предложения?
даешь ссылку на инструкцию, "получаешь" 9000.
К.О.
Re: S.M.A.R.T - задачи
Posted: Thu Oct 11, 2018 11:59 pm
by Kopa
Достаточно в файл menu.lst Grub4Dos вставить подобные строки (img файл в boot директории от корня) правда этот Grub загружается через Dos
(загрузить компьютер в Dos может быть немного проблемно без понимания необходимых шагов для этого и могут быть ньюансы, например, может не загружаться из DOS для Windows98). В эмуляторах, виртуалках таких заморочек намного меньше, но железо уже не реальное для испытаний КолибриОС
Code: Select all
title KOLIBRIOS
find --set-root --ignore-floppies /boot/KOLIBRI.IMG
map --mem /boot/KOLIBRI.IMG (fd0)
map --hook
chainloader (fd0)+1
rootnoverify (fd0)
В грубе для Win немного хитрее, но тоже приемлемо.
По примеру описанию загрузки ReactOS описанному на wiki
Под Linux свои инструкции.
P.S. Сейчас есть интерес поставить Win98 на i5 бук для более плотного знакомства с железом через инструменты имеющиеся в ней.
В базовой основе запускается, но как уже на чипсет поставить дрова есть вопросы. (если это впринципе возможно)
Win98 как обозримая система с большим количеством дров и непритязательной для запуска в эмуляторе.
Re: S.M.A.R.T - задачи
Posted: Mon Oct 15, 2018 7:47 pm
by bad_Dr3dd0x
Siemargl, в чём?
Re: S.M.A.R.T - задачи
Posted: Mon Oct 15, 2018 7:48 pm
by bad_Dr3dd0x
Поясняю.
Сделать так, чтобы для установки КолибриОС без Windows не требовался шаман!
Re: S.M.A.R.T - задачи
Posted: Sun Oct 21, 2018 11:48 am
by 0CodErr
0CodErr wrote:Это называется "хочется есть, да не хочется лезть".
Siemargl wrote:Alex2003, Я скажу, что 0CodErr был прав насчет тебя.
Да ему похоже и "
есть" не хочется.
Я скинул ему примеры, скриншоты с объяснением.
После чего он спросил, как изменять код.
Но оказалось, что он даже ничего и не скачивал! И зачем только вопрос задавал?
Вот и думайте, стоит ли отвлекаться на таких.